  5. I looked at the 3 phase option from Trakmet and tried to justify it or come up with a solution to transporting a generator around with the mill. I guess a lot depends on wether or not the mill is gonna be static or mobile and what vehicles you already have etc. Cost of fuel is brutal right now and the whole red diesel saga is never far away. The price for the generator is good mind as long as it’s a decent make and not huge hrs.
